Listeria found in food at Ontario daycare where toddler died

CTV News

The presence of Listeria, a potentially deadly bacterium, in a chicken stew that was served to the children, is possibly the most shocking detail found in the York Region Public Health Report from the illegal Vaughan home daycare. The report also states the presence of expired food, improper hand washing system, and sanitized toys.

Since the death of toddler Eva Ravikovich, the Ontario Coalition for Better Child Care made a Freedom of Information request, to access the report. They now call upon the Provincial government for licensing all child cares.
